11. Artificial Intelligence (AI) in Journalism
11.1 Transparency in AI Usage
- AI tools (for transcription, research assistance, or language enhancement) may be used but must never replace editorial judgment.
- Any AI-generated content must be reviewed by a human editor before publication.
11.2 No Deepfakes or Misleading AI
- We will not create or promote deepfake videos, synthetic voices, or AI-generated images that mislead audiences.
- Satirical or illustrative AI use must be clearly labeled.
11.3 Data Ethics
- AI systems should not be trained on private or confidential data without consent.
- Bias in AI outputs must be identified and corrected by human editors.

22. Protection of Minors & Vulnerable Groups
- Children under 18 will not be interviewed, named, or photographed without explicit consent from guardians, except in cases of urgent public interest.
- Images or stories involving minors must avoid exploitation or harm.
- Special care is taken when reporting on survivors of crime, conflict, or abuse.
23. Crisis & Emergency Reporting
- During disasters, elections, or civil unrest, our reporting prioritizes public safety over speed.
- Editors ensure information is cross-verified before publishing breaking updates.
- Speculative or panic-inducing reporting is avoided unless backed by solid evidence.
